Home All Products Nebula stage light 350w beam Spot Wash 3 in 1 Moving Head
Product Attributes
Product Parameters
Packaging Method Flight case and carton box.
Country of Origin Guangdong, China (Mainland)
Brand Nebula
Product Details
Contact Us
Send